Name | SEERY / SEEREY / SHERRY – John |
---|---|
Regiment (s) | 6th 43rd and 10th Regiment 2nd Battalion |
Regiment Number (s) | 2313 / 2599 / 1878 |
Date/Age/Place/Trade or Profession at Attestation | 30th December 1845 / 17 years / Croughmore Longford Ireland Labourer |
Description – Height Complexion/Eyes/Hair/Scars | 5 Ft 10 in Sallow / Grey / Dark Brown / None |
Overseas Service/Duration | Cape of Good Hope – 2 years 1 month East Indies – 11 years 5 months New Zealand – 2 years 6 months |
Length of Service | 20 years 317 days |
Rank/Date/Place of Discharge | Private / 31st December 1867 / Netley Hampshire England |
Campaign Medals | Kaffir War Medal Indian Mutiny Medal New Zealand |
Intended Residence at Discharge | Tashenny (Tashinny) 3 miles from Ballymahon Longford Ireland |
Pension Districts | 1867 Athlone 1868 Longford 1873 Greenwich 1874-1898 Western Australia |
Pension Paid | 10d per diem 1887 Increased to 1/0½d per diem for 6 years service in Enrolled Pensioner Force |
Date of Departure and Place England or Ireland | 1st November 1873 Gravesend England |
Ship and Date of Arrival Western Australia | NAVAL BRIGADE 18th February 1874 |
Date/Place of Birth | c1828 Climbroney (Clonbroney) Granard Longford Ireland |

Further Information | British Army Worldwide Index 1851 John Seery 2599/6th Foot 2313 Private 43rd Foot location Dublin 1861 John Seery 2599 Private 43rd foot location Fort St George Madras East Indies November 1880 John Seery is on the Nominal list for the Enrolled Guard. He is living in Barracks with his wife and 4 sons and 3 daughters but he is listed in the Mt Eliza Barracks as having 5 sons and 2 daughters living with him, 2 of the sons are in employment. 11th November 1880 Appointed to the Enrolled Guard. He bought furniture at the Barracks disposal sale. He was dismissed when the Guard was disbanded 31st March 1887 and at the time was recorded as having 3 medals, 1 for the Indian Mutiny, 1 for new Zealand and 1 for the Cape (of Good Hope) |
